1.
目标与准备
说明测试目的:验证
日本VPS(低延迟)与国内多个节点的连通性与稳定性。准备事项:一台日本VPS(SSH可登录)、国内测试主机(家用/阿里云/腾讯云等)、具备root权限、安装工具:ping、traceroute、mtr、iperf3(两端均需)。示例命令安装:在Ubuntu上 sudo apt update && sudo apt install mtr iperf3 traceroute-packet -y。
2.
选择VPS节点与机房
选择建议:东京或大阪机房(东京对华东延迟更优),运营商看有无CN2/近海直连线路。购买后记录VPS公网IP与ASN信息,查询命令:whois
或使用 bgp.he.net 查询ASN与上游信息。
3.
基本连通性测试(步骤)
步骤:1) 从国内机执行 ping -c 20 记录平均rtt、丢包率;2) traceroute -n 或 traceroute -T -p 80 ,定位延迟跳点;3) 在VPS上反向 ping 国内节点(如家宽、阿里云节点)检查对称路由问题。
4.
MTR 长时稳定性测试
在国内机执行 mtr --report --report-cycles 100 ,将输出保存为文本,重点看丢包在某跳骤增与延迟抖动。示例保存:mtr --report --report-cycles 200 1.2.3.4 > mtr_report.txt。
5.
带宽与吞吐测试(iperf3)
在VPS上启动服务端:iperf3 -s。国内机作为客户端:iperf3 -c -P 4 -t 30,记录TCP吞吐;UDP测试:iperf3 -c -u -b 100M -t 30 查看丢包与抖动。若防火墙阻塞,请开通相应端口(默认5201)。
6.
结果记录与判读要点
记录项:平均RTT、最差RTT、丢包点(哪一跳)、带宽、抖动(jitter)。解析:若前几跳延迟高,可能是本地ISP问题;若在过海链路(某跳)丢包/高延迟,说明跨境链路拥堵或上游问题;若VPS端稳定但回程差,考虑更换提供商或线路。
7.
优化建议与实操
优化步骤:1) 试用不同机房/ISP;2) 启用TCP BBR(在VPS执行:sudo modprobe tcp_bbr && echo "tcp_bbr" | sudo tee -a /etc/modules-load.d/modules.conf 并调整sysctl net.core参数);3) 若对称路由差,联系VPS提供商调节BGP或增加直连;4) 使用CDN或在国内部署中转节点来降低延迟。
8.
实测模板与自动化脚本(示例)
建议保存自动化脚本:#!/bin/bash; IP=1.2.3.4; echo "PING"; ping -c 20 $IP; echo "TRACEROUTE"; traceroute -n $IP; echo "MTR"; mtr --report --report-cycles 100 $IP; echo "IPERF3"; iperf3 -c $IP -P 4 -t 20。把脚本放国内机定时跑并上传结果到S3/FTP以便长期对比。
9.
问:如何判断VPS是否真的是“低ping”而不是短时抖动? 答:
问:如何判断VPS是否真的是“低ping”而不是短时抖动? 答:观察长期数据(mtr连续200次或每天定时跑脚本一周),如果平均RTT稳定且丢包率低(<1%),说明是真低延迟;若偶发低延迟但频繁出现高抖动,则为不稳定。
10.
问:遇到跨境丢包该先联系谁? 答:
问:遇到跨境丢包该先联系谁? 答:先定位在哪一跳发生(traceroute/mtr输出),若在VPS出口或其上游,先联系VPS提供商;若在本地出口或ISP,联系本地ISP;同时提供mtr报告和时间戳以便排查。
11.
问:通过哪些方式可以进一步降低国内到日本的延迟? 答:
问:通过哪些方式可以进一步降低国内到日本的延迟? 答:选择东京机房、选购有CN2/近海直连的线路、使用带BGP直连的运营商或购买国内中转节点(或CDN),并开启TCP优化(BBR),必要时和VPS商谈定制路由或专线。
来源:低ping 日本vps与国内节点联通性的真实测速和解析报告